Released in 2023, the GFX 100 II carries a 102-megapixel medium-format sensor (the 43.8x32.9mm format also used across Fujifilm's other GFX bodies and Hasselblad's X system) into a body with substantially faster autofocus and continuous shooting than earlier GFX generations — narrowing the historical gap between medium-format handling and full-frame mirrorless responsiveness.
Fujifilm GFX 100 II sensor specs
- Sensor
- MF 44x33
- Resolution
- 102 MP
- Pixel dimensions
- 11,662 × 8,746 px
- Aspect ratio
- 4:3
- Pixel pitch
- 3.76 µm
- Crop factor
- 0.79x
- Circle of confusion
- 0.0365 mm

Why This Resolution, at This Sensor Size
102 megapixels spread across a sensor this large delivers extraordinary per-pixel detail without the diminishing returns a full-frame sensor would hit trying to reach the same resolution — commercial, fashion and fine-art photographers who need maximum resolvable detail for large-format print or extensive post-production retouching are the primary audience this specification is built for, not general-purpose everyday photography.
Dynamic Range at This Sensor Size
Beyond raw resolution, the GFX 100 II's much larger total sensor area gathers substantially more total light for a given exposure than a full-frame sensor does, which generally translates into a genuine dynamic-range advantage — more recoverable shadow and highlight detail in a single exposure, a real practical benefit for commercial and landscape photographers working in difficult, high-contrast lighting where a full-frame file would need more aggressive bracketing or HDR compositing to hold the same range.
Where the GFX 100 II Fits
Positioned as Fujifilm's flagship medium-format body, the GFX 100 II sits above the more affordable GFX 100S and 50S II in the same lineup, aimed at working professionals who need the absolute maximum resolution and dynamic range this format offers alongside meaningfully faster operation than earlier GFX generations provided.
In-Body Stabilization Rated to 8 Stops
The GFX 100 II's in-body image stabilization is rated up to 8 stops with compatible lenses, a genuinely strong figure for any format and a particularly significant one for medium format, where the larger, heavier sensor-shift mechanism needed to stabilize a bigger sensor has historically made strong IBIS harder to achieve than on smaller-format bodies. It's a real, practical enabler for handheld medium-format shooting in situations that would previously have all but required a tripod.
A Pixel-Shift Mode Reaching Roughly 400 Megapixels
Fujifilm's pixel-shift multi-shot mode on the GFX 100 II combines a sequence of sensor-shifted exposures into a single composite file reaching roughly 400 megapixels, intended specifically for studio, art-reproduction and archival work where a completely static subject and a tripod-mounted camera make that kind of extreme resolution genuinely usable rather than purely a specification-sheet number.
Fujifilm also improved the GFX 100 II's continuous shooting rate substantially over the original GFX 100, a real, measurable speed gain for a format traditionally associated with deliberate, slower-paced shooting.

Frequently Asked Questions
Does the GFX 100 II shoot video as well as stills?
Yes — it offers genuinely capable video specifications for a medium-format body, including high-resolution internal recording, though its size and depth-of-field character make it a less common choice for video-first work than a dedicated full-frame or Super 35 cinema camera.
What's the practical benefit of the GFX 100 II's pixel-shift mode over just using its native 102 megapixels?
For genuinely static studio and reproduction subjects, the roughly 400-megapixel composite captures both far more resolvable detail and more accurate per-pixel color than a single native frame — but it requires a tripod and zero subject movement across the whole capture sequence, making it a specialized tool rather than something usable for typical handheld or outdoor shooting.
Is the GFX 100 II fast enough for action photography?
It's meaningfully faster than earlier GFX generations, but medium-format autofocus and continuous shooting still generally trail dedicated full-frame sports and wildlife bodies — this format remains better suited to deliberate, composed work than fast-moving action.
Does the GFX 100 II share its sensor with any Hasselblad cameras?
The 43.8x32.9mm medium-format sensor size is shared across the broader GFX and Hasselblad X ecosystem, though specific sensor generations and processing differ between manufacturers even when the physical sensor dimensions match, so calculator figures here are specific to this Fujifilm body.
